Compliance is measured only for P and E. … WebbThe Philippines has a longstanding reputation as a country in which the tobacco industry has thrived. For over four decades, former President Ferdinand Marcos granted tax and import incentives to Fortune Tobacco (a Philippine company) to create a near monopoly in the cigarette market, particularly among low-priced brands. WebbTaxes collected from tobacco sales in the Philippines constitute 20% of all government revenues, and industry insiders complain that they are the government’s favorite whipping boy. Yet the business remains highly-profitable. There are only five major players in this highlyprotected industry. tsutaya apple gift card

First introduced in 1592, tobacco continues to dominate the social, political, and economic life in the Philippine regions where it is grown. The tobacco industry is a major force in the development of these areas, especially in Ilocos, in which it is still one of the region's leading sources of income. Visa mer Tobacco came to the Philippines in 1592, when the Spanish Galleon San Clemente arrived in Manila carrying 50 kilos of Cuban tobacco seeds that were part of the Manila-Acapulco trade route.
